Probable Future Economic Benefits
The anticipated economic advantages expected to be received in the future as a result of owning or using an asset.
Balance Sheet
A financial statement that summarizes a company's assets, liabilities, and shareholders' equity at a specific point in time, providing a snapshot of the firm's financial condition.
Entity's Profitability
A measure of how effectively a company generates profit from its operations, often evaluated through margins and return ratios.
Common Stock Account
An equity item on the balance sheet representing funds raised by issuing common shares.
